Summary
There are few things more complex (and more critical) for the small business owner than human resources. From hiring to termination and everything in between there are a hundred different ways employers could unintentionally run afoul of federal or state employment laws and regulations. This panel is designed to familiarize you with common pitfalls relating to employment and allow you to get your HR questions answered. Our expert panelists include New Hampshire’s finest labor law attorneys and human resource consultants.
